Radiant floor heating is not new technology. It was first used by the Romans dating back as far as 60 A.D. Modern technology, proper design and installation makes radiant floor heating one of the most comfortable heating systems available today. One great aspect of radiant heating is the ease of zoning rooms within the building. Rooms might have different exposures and heat loss. Therefore, by zoning the rooms, you maintain a higher degree of comfort, versatility and efficiency. The same considerations apply to snow melt systems.

We can design and consult on systems for new construction that include heating the floors, walls and ceilings to overcome heat loss. Radiant heating systems come in various forms and applications. Generally, most systems will utilize some form of boiler that generates heat and then circulates a fluid through tubes embedded in concrete. Light weight concrete is poured over the top of sub-floors or is stapled up to the underside of sub-floors.

Radiant heating systems can be used from the smallest remodel to very large commercial projects. From airport hangers to add-on rooms in houses, radiant heating will provide you with maximum comfort. Of course you can still have air conditioning, humidification and indoor air quality systems incorporated with radiant heating to make your comfort system a five star hit that your family and friends will adore. These systems are quiet, clean and heat the entire space requested. Remember your walls and ceilings can be heated as well to help overcome the heat losses in a particular space or just to provide added comfort to those special places.

Our clients love their snow melt systems because they eliminate the need for shoveling and plowing, and keep walkways and driveways much safer during the Colorado mountain winters.

Snow melt systems in commercial projects make even more sense. With the ability to maintain clear walks, stairs and driveways, the consumer and building operator won't worry about a dangerous slip or fender-bender. Snow melt systems may provide building owners potential cost savings in snow removal and insurance premiums.

An August 2005 study completed by NAHB stated that builders are planning on increasing their use of radiant heating systems by 23% over the next twelve months.
